Historical & Cultural Background

The name Nevan has its roots in the Irish language, derived from the Gaelic name "Niamhán," which is a diminutive form of "Niamh." The literal meaning of Niamh is "bright" or "radiant," often associated with beauty and light. The transition into English occurred through the Anglicization of Irish names, particularly during the 19th century, when many Irish names were adapted to fit English phonetics and spelling conventions.

Nevan, as an Anglicized version, retains the essence of its original meaning while becoming more accessible to English speakers. Historically, the name Nevan is linked to various figures in Irish mythology and folklore.

One notable association is with Niamh of the Golden Hair, a prominent character in the tale of "Oisín and Niamh," which is part of the larger body of Irish mythological literature. This story, dating back to the early medieval period, illustrates themes of love, adventure, and the supernatural, contributing to the cultural significance of the name.

Additionally, the name has been borne by various saints and historical figures throughout the centuries, further embedding it within the Irish cultural narrative. Culturally, Nevan embodies qualities of brightness and beauty, resonating with the ideals of heroism and nobility found in Irish lore.

The name's association with light and radiance has made it a symbol of hope and positivity in various contexts. While diminutive forms like "Nev" may be used informally, the name Nevan itself stands as a testament to the rich linguistic and cultural heritage of Ireland, reflecting the enduring legacy of its mythological and historical roots.

U.S. Historical Usage

The name Nevan was first seen in the United States in 1986.

Nevan has ranked as high as #3914 nationally, which occurred in 2004, and has been most popular in California, Texas, Pennsylvania, Ohio, and New York.

In the past 5 years the name Nevan has been trending down compared to the previous 5 years.
